Mora weather in January

In January, Mora sees average daytime highs of 32°C and overnight lows near 15°C, with 0 mm of rain across 0 wet days and about 11.4 hours of daylight. It is the 9th-warmest and 10th-wettest month of the year here.

Highs climb over the month, from about 31°C in the first days to 33°C by the end.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 62% of the time in January, and the air most often feels dry.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 24 min at the start of January to 11 h 30 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, January is Mora's 2nd-clearest and 3rd-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Mora's year-round climate.

Planning a trip in January

Hazard calendar for Mora

In seasonPeak

In January, Mora sits inside its dust season. The full year is below, with each hazard's peak months called out.

Mora's monsoon runs July–September, when most of the year's rain falls.

Mora sees seasonal dust haze (January–July), heaviest in March.

Air quality in Mora in January

GoodModeratePoorUnhealthyVery unhealthy

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where January falls, not just the annual average.

Air quality in Mora is worst in February — around 99 µg/m³ PM2.5 (unhealthy), about 4.1× the cleanest month (July, 24 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Mora?

Mora sits at 11.0°N, 14.1°E, 460 m above sea level, in Cameroon. The nearest listed city is Gwoza, 49 km away.

BamaMagaKaéléDikwa

Topography around Mora

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Mora.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Mora has signific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 434 m around an average of 470 m above sea level; within 16 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 707 m; within 80 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,158 m.

The land around Mora is covered by grassland (64%) within 3 km, grassland (49%) and cropland (41%) within 16 km, and grassland (58%) and cropland (25%) within 80 km.
